Abstract (en)

[origin: WO9747516A1] A method and a system for positioning of a floating vessel (1) against the wind and/or wave/current direction prevailing at any time, especially a vessel for the production of hydrocarbons from a subsea source. The system comprises a number of anchor lines (4-9) which, at one of their ends, are fastened to respective winches (10-15) placed in the bow (16) and stern (17) of the vessel, and at their other ends are fastened to respective anchors (18-21) anchored in the seabed at places located at chosen horizontal distances from the vessel (1) and having a chosen mutual angular distance measured along a horizontal circle with the centre in the vessel. The method consists in that the vessel by hauling-in and slackening, respectively, of chosen anchor lines by means of the associated winches is turned and oriented with its longitudinal axis (L) within an angular range of about 180 DEG , so that the bow (16) or the stern (17) is oriented against the prevailing wind and/or wave/current direction.
